Most prisoners share a small room, called a cell, with one other person.
They can take in a few of their own things, like pictures and radios, but all the furniture is supplied by the prison and you don't get to decorate your cell so it looks very bare.

You should get to spend 30 minutes a day outside, normally in an exercise yard. But if the weather is bad that might not happen.
Everyone eats in a canteen and can mix together during what's called "free association".
Inmates have to keep their own cell floor and furniture clean. Prisoners are allowed to smoke and they can buy cigarettes and snacks from a prison shop.
But there are rules about how much they can spend, and it's not very much.
